Phoslock Water Solutions UK is proud to be the main sponsor of the UK & Ireland Lakes Network (UKILN) Conference 2025, taking place in Killarney, Ireland, on 14–15 October.
This year’s theme, “Mirrors of Change: Reflections on Irish Lakes, Past, Present & Future”, will bring together experts, practitioners, and community representatives to explore the challenges and opportunities facing lakes and their catchments.
Director of Phoslock Water Solutions (UK) Ltd, Damian Whelan, will attend the conference with a stand to meet delegates, answer questions, and share insights into practical approaches for long-term phosphorus management in freshwater systems.
“We are delighted to support the UKILN Conference and contribute to such an important forum for knowledge exchange,” said Damian Whelan. “For more than 25 years, Phoslock® has been helping councils, water managers and communities achieve their water quality goals. Events like this provide the perfect platform to connect with stakeholders and highlight the role of sustainable phosphorus management in protecting our lakes for future generations.”
As one of the sponsors, Phoslock Water Solutions reaffirms its commitment to supporting organisations across the UK and Ireland in addressing nutrient challenges and safeguarding the quality of public water bodies.
